Overview
The State Street SPDR Portfolio S&P 400 Mid Cap ETF is a mid-cap equity fund issued by State Street Investment Management with $18.6 billion in assets under management. It holds a C grade and ranks 7th out of 14 peers in the US Mid Cap category, placing it in the middle of its peer group. The fund’s 0.03% expense ratio is significantly lower than the category median of 0.15%, offering a cost advantage to investors. Income generation is also above average, with a dividend yield of 1.23% compared to the category median of 0.98%. The top 10 holdings represent only 9.8% of assets, with the largest position being State Street Global Advisors at 2.8%.
The fund’s price of $65.34 sits at 74.9% of its 52-week range, indicating it has appreciated significantly from its lows. Short-term performance shows a divergence, with a 1-month decline of 3.87% contrasting with a 1-year return of 14.40%. This 1-year result slightly outpaces the category median of 14.38%, while the 3-year return stands at 49.81%. The fund was downgraded from a B to a C grade on 2026-08-20, reflecting a shift in its overall assessment. Historical data is limited, with price history available for only 3.0 years.
With a beta of 0.99, the ETF moves in near lockstep with the broader market, exhibiting a volatility profile labeled as Moderate at 15.51% annualized. The Sharpe ratio of 0.61 suggests moderate risk-adjusted returns relative to the risk taken. The maximum drawdown of -24.08% highlights the potential for significant temporary losses during market downturns. Liquidity is robust, supported by an average daily volume of 1,455,283 shares and a tight bid/ask spread of 0.23%. These metrics collectively describe a fund that tracks market movements closely with manageable trading costs.

SPMD Liquidity, Domicile & Tax Treatment
Liquidity: Quoted bid/ask spread is 0.23% and average daily volume is 1.5M/day. Tighter spreads and higher volume mean lower round-trip trading costs; this is a live-market snapshot and can widen during volatile sessions. AUM of $18.6B provides ample scale, supporting tight spreads and issuer commitment to keep the fund open.
Domicile & tax treatment: SPMD is a US-domiciled, SEC-registered ('40 Act) exchange-traded fund. Dividends and capital gains distributions are reported to US investors on Form 1099-DIV, and the fund is not subject to the PFIC reporting or UCITS-specific rules that apply to Irish- or Luxembourg-domiciled funds. Non-US investors should note that US-domiciled ETFs are generally subject to 30% US withholding tax on dividends (unless reduced by treaty) and to US estate tax exposure on the position — Irish-domiciled UCITS ETFs tracking the same index often avoid both, which is why non-US residents frequently prefer the UCITS equivalent where one exists. This is general information, not tax advice — consult a tax professional for your situation.
